Mansfield District Council is seeking enthusiastic and responsible Casual Stage Crew to join the Palace Theatre Technical team. We’re looking for people with a genuine passion for theatre and some experience in technical theatre to support a wide range of performances. The successful candidates will support our team in the smooth running of events on our busy main stage, as well as occasionally supporting activities at Mansfield Museum or offsite venues.
Key Responsibilities
- Provide technical support for incoming professional productions, amateur companies, and dance or performance school shows.
- Ensure visiting technical teams and performers follow health and safety procedures.
- Operate lighting, offer support in sound, AV, stage management or rigging as required.
Key Requirements
- Experience or knowledge in technical theatre.
- Excellent team and problem-solving skills.
- Proactive and flexible approach, especially in a busy theatre environment.
Employment Details
Posts available are for casual stage crew. Shifts and hours vary with the theatre’s performance schedule.
